One powerful tool that organizations can utilize to gather comprehensive feedback is the team member 360 feedback questionnaire.

The team member 360 feedback questionnaire is a multi-rater feedback tool that allows team members to receive feedback from multiple sources, including peers, supervisors, subordinates, and even customers. This comprehensive approach provides a well-rounded perspective on an individual’s performance and behavior within the team, offering valuable insights for personal and professional development.

The purpose of the team member 360 feedback questionnaire is to provide team members with a clear understanding of their strengths and areas for improvement. By collecting feedback from different perspectives, team members can gain a more holistic view of their performance and behaviors, identifying blind spots and areas that need attention.

When implementing the team member 360 feedback questionnaire, it is important for organizations to establish clear guidelines and protocols to ensure the effectiveness and validity of the feedback process. This includes setting specific objectives for the feedback, choosing the right raters, designing a well-structured questionnaire, and providing training and support to raters and recipients.

In addition, organizations should also communicate the purpose and benefits of the team member 360 feedback questionnaire to all team members to encourage participation and engagement.
